Monster Math Mystery Puzzles for Little Whiz Kids!
Monster Math Mystery Puzzles for Little Whiz Kids from Whizki Learning give kindergarten children a playful way to explore early numbers. This Whizki Learning worksheet invites the child to solve simple picture puzzles using stars, leaves, and silly shapes to build strong number sense for ages 5 and up. Early childhood educators and curriculum specialists from Whizki Learning designed every activity to suit short attention spans while still promoting meaningful math thinking and foundational numeracy skills.
Each Whizki Learning math puzzle on the worksheet focuses on counting, comparing, and simple combining of quantities within 10. The child counts friendly icons, circles matching numbers, and completes mini-equations using clear visual clues that reduce frustration and build confidence. The Whizki Learning worksheet uses consistent layouts, large print, and generous white space so a 5-year-old learner can work independently or with gentle guidance from an adult.
The Whizki Learning kindergarten worksheet supports fine-motor development alongside math learning through purposeful coloring, tracing, and drawing responses. The child traces numbers, draws extra shapes to complete a total, and colors groups that show the correct answer, reinforcing hand strength and pencil control. Early childhood education experts at Whizki Learning balanced challenge and fun so that every puzzle solution feels like a small victory that motivates the child to keep practicing math.
Parents and teachers can use the Whizki Learning printable worksheet for quick math warm-ups, homework, center work, or extra practice at home. The reproducible format and simple puzzle instructions allow the Whizki Learning resource to fit into many classroom routines or family learning moments without extra preparation time. By revisiting the same types of monster-themed math puzzles, the child gains fluency with numbers to 10, early addition, and comparing sets, building a trusted foundation for future problem-solving success.
